![]() |
|
#1
|
|||
|
|||
![]() Делаю клиент-серверное приложение. Использую компоненты TClientSocket? TSrverSocket для передачи данных. Для подключения пишу такой код для кнопки:
Код:
if ClientSocket1.Active then begin ClientSocket1.Close; Exit; end; ClientSocket1.Host:='78.85.164.232'; ClientSocket1.Port:=1001; ClientSocket1.Open; Для клиентСокет (это просто для проверки будут данные приходить или нет): Код:
procedure TForm11_oplata_kred.ClientSocket1Connect(Sender: TObject; Socket: TCustomWinSocket); begin Socket.SendText('hello'); ListBox1.Items.Add('< hello'); end; procedure TForm11_oplata_kred.ClientSocket1Read(Sender: TObject; Socket: TCustomWinSocket); begin ListBox1.Items.Add('> ' + Socket.ReceiveText); end; procedure TForm11_oplata_kred.Button1Click(Sender: TObject); begin ClientSocket1.Socket.SendText(Edit1_ssud_schet.Text); ListBox1.Items.Add('< ' + Edit1_ssud_schet.Text); end; |